Retail, office development lands $70M loan in shopping hotspot Aventura
A local developer landed a $70 million construction loan for a retail and office development in Aventura amid a hot commercial leasing market and a slow development pipeline. Miami-based Ocean Bank provided the financing to Centtral Aventura LLC, managed by Jacobo Cababie Dichi of Aventura, the South Florida Business Journal reported. The 1.55-acre project site at 20955 Biscayne Boulevard is just south of the Broward County line, between Aventura Mall and the Village at Gulfstream Park shopping center in Hallandale Beach.
